#8edb69 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8edb69 is composed of 55.7% red, 85.9%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 52.1%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 100.5 degrees, a saturation of 61.3% and a lightness of 63.5%. #8edb69 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d2 with #1db700.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

#8edb69 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#8edb69 has RGB values of R:142, G:219,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0.35, M:0, Y:0.52,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 9362281.

Shades and Tints of #8edb69

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040802 is the darkest color, while #f9fdf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#8edb69

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a0a99b is the less saturated color, while #81ff45 is the most saturated one.
